Being body-positive means accepting who you are and learning to love every part of yourself — even the parts you’d otherwise see as “imperfections.” According to Dr. Danielle Forshee, Psy.D., a doctor of psychology and licensed clinical social worker, the reason why the body positivity movement is so effective is because it’s everywhere. It’s not just your mom reminding you how beautiful you are, or your best friends telling you how good you look. It’s posts on social media that make you think and really consider your thoughts; it’s a visual reminder to pay attention to your self-talk and, Dr. Danielle Forshee, Psy.D., Elite Daily, “to make a purposeful effort to [make your thoughts] positive.”
